Hello Everyone. Welcome to Excel 10 Tutorial. In this quick tutorial Im going to show you how you can add strikethrough and remove a strikethrough in Microsoft Excel. This is easy function for Microsoft Excel but most of the time you dont know where to find it. So lets get started and Im going to add a strikethrough to all these seven cells and Im going to select them now Im going to click on this arrow button okay now if you click there this format cells dialog box will pop up and take a look at here effects and here you will find a strikethrough if you check mark this option and click OK and Done. You can see now all these seven cells has been strikethrough. So if you undo that option just click on this arrow again now uncheck this strikethrough option and click OK. Both cross-collateralization (aka dragnet) and cross-default clauses are common provisions in commercial loan documents. A cross-collateralization clause generally provides that the same collateral, often real property, secures multiple loans from the same lender.
Put simply, collateral is an item of value that a lender can seize from a borrower if he or she fails to repay a loan ing to the agreed terms. One common example is when you take out a mortgage. Normally, the bank will ask you to provide your home as collateral.
Substitution is a method of moving a lien from one property (collateral) to another.
To get out a cross-collateralized loan, youll need to pay off the loan. You can do this by paying it off over time, paying it off in a lump sum or refinancing it to a non-cross-collateralized loan.
Cross-collateralization clauses provide that collateral for one loan is used as collateral for two or more loans made by the lender. Cross-collateralization can be achieved using various methods. One method is to add language in the security instrument that the collateral shall serve as security for two or more loans.
